Submitting and Registration Processes
Navigating the submission and enrolment procedures is crucial for any company functioning in California. The Secretary of State of California provides multiple tools, including the business name search and entity search, to assist entrepreneurs in identifying open names and existing entities. This is important in ensuring that the chosen company name does not infringe on current trademark rights or business names. To get started, business owners can utilize the name search at the California Secretary of State for preliminary checks, making it an essential starting point for the registration process.
After a suitable name is identified, business owners must fill out the correct enrolment forms. The California Secretary of State offers a simplified online service called the BizFile service, which facilitates entity registration, submitting applications, and additional necessary procedures. Through BizFile, users can get access to the California SOS lookup, allowing them to confirm their business's legal standing and manage ongoing compliance requirements. This platform makes easier the entire procedure, reducing time and minimizing paperwork for entrepreneurs.
Once registration, companies should keep track of their California Secretary of State number and entity number for subsequent reference. This information is critical when submitting annual reports or submitting amendments to the company structure.
